Chewy Oat Cookies

Ingredients

135g oats

2 bananas

1/2 tsp vanilla extract

50g raisins

25g sultanas

2 apples

1 tsp cinnamon

1 tsp orange zest


Method

Blend all of the ingredients together in a food processor and cook in the oven  for around 15 minutes at 180C.

Enjoy!

They will last around 4-5 days in a sealed airtight container.
